    Could be the Bronx! Beautiful little restaurant
    Robert C.

    This was another story of hits and misses. Clearly a local favorite (everyone knew everyone) and there are only so many restaurants in Windham... Service was excellent throughout - our server was a big plus, and we should have stuck with her suggestions (the Sunday Gravy was my idea). We would try it again with a different set of choices. HITS - a) décor was classic old world Italian, very inviting and comfortable b) plenty of parking c) the Clams casino were small, delicious and the sauce was good for half a loaf of bread (dunking) d) terrific wine list, with some truly special selections e) veal scaloppini with artichoke hearts francese f) service was friendly g) Zabaglione prepared tableside (see photo) MISSES - 1) Over-sauced entrees. The cappelini pasta was simply swimming 2) Overpriced wines. Markups were NYC style 3) Ran out of vanilla ice cream 4) Rigatoni with Sunday gravy was so chock full of pulled pork that it resulted in an almost a "gritty" gravy
